An Chuxia was expelled from the Han family by Grandma, leaving her heartbroken. Han Qilu quickly followed after her, comforting her and assuring her that no matter the circumstances, he would only recognize An Chuxia as his wife. The news of An Chuxia being removed from the Han family, despite her success in securing a major business deal for them, spread quickly throughout the school. Hearing this, Li Shendong became worried, believing An Chuxia must be devastated.
At that moment, Qin Qing appeared, casually remarking that she was "acting all good-natured in the Han's" and felt like she was "schizophrenic," all for the sake of becoming Han Qilu's wife. She scorned An Chuxia as "such an idiot" for trying to impress Grandma by being a "strong woman." Li Shendong, upon hearing this, was delighted and thanked Qin Qing for the information, intending to quickly relay it to An Chuxia.
Realizing she had revealed too much, Qin Qing immediately chased after Li Shendong to stop him from spreading the secret. In a show of defiance for An Chuxia, Han Qilu decided to leave home and booked a hotel for them to stay. An Chuxia worried that his actions would displease Grandma, but Han Qilu countered that his continued presence at home was what truly upset her, suggesting their departure would allow Grandma to "calm down a bit."
He booked a couple's room, which made An Chuxia feel awkward, questioning why there was only one bed. Han Qilu simply stated that as his fiancée, it was natural for them to share a bed, and he was impressed by the hotel's bathtubs, offering a relaxing soak after her exams. As Han Qilu went to shower, they shared a sweet kiss.
This intimate moment was unfortunately witnessed by Li Shendong, who had arrived to inform An Chuxia about Qin Qing's scheme. Heartbroken, Li Shendong dragged Qin Qing away, telling her to stop meddling in Han Qilu's affairs. Qin Qing, observing that Li Shendong did not genuinely like her, retorted that he could be a "cannon fodder male second lead" if he wished, but he shouldn't involve her, as she intended to be "the heroine of Han Qilu's story."
Li Shendong was left speechless, acknowledging the truth in her words. Taking advantage of Han Qilu's absence, Grandma had someone fetch An Chuxia. Grandma confronted An Chuxia directly at the hotel, revealing she knew about their booking since the Han family had shares in all major hotels. Grandma sternly informed An Chuxia that she would not tolerate Han Qilu's recklessness as the family heir.
She emphasized that "his marriage, and his every decision have an impact on the family's fate" and that he "can't make one wrong move." Grandma then pressured An Chuxia to leave Han Qilu, asking her to promise to let him go, concluding, "I hope that this is the last time we meet." Feeling dejected and unwilling to jeopardize Han Qilu's future, An Chuxia agreed and moved in with Bai Qiuzi, asking her not to disclose her whereabouts to Han Qilu.
Han Qilu, unable to find An Chuxia, rushed to confront Grandma. Grandma admitted to forcing An Chuxia to leave, stating that An Chuxia "isn't suitable" for him and that both were too young to understand love or marriage. She then told Han Qilu not to look for An Chuxia, claiming she had already "decided to give up." Meanwhile, Qin Qing, saddened by Han Qilu's continued rejection, drowned her sorrows at a bar.
Li Shendong, concerned, found her and tried to persuade her to go home, but she was too intoxicated to listen, even calling him "Romeo." Back at Bai Qiuzi's place, Han Qilu stood outside, pleading with An Chuxia to talk, reassuring her that he knew what Grandma had said and that he valued her more than his inheritance. He declared, "I don't need anything else, I only need you." Despite his heartfelt confession, An Chuxia remained inside.
Han Qilu spent the entire night waiting outside her dorm. The next morning, Bai Qiuzi discovered Han Qilu still there and informed him that An Chuxia had left earlier. An Chuxia, on the phone with Bai Qiuzi, asked her to tell Han Qilu to stop looking for her, assuring her that she was doing well, although her voice hinted at a cold. An Chuxia had taken a part-time job at a convenience store.
While working, she felt unwell, suffering from a cold. The butler, following Grandma's instructions, packed An Chuxia's belongings and showed them to Han Qilu. Han Qilu instructed the butler to deliver the package to An Chuxia, secretly adding some cold medicine inside. During her shift, An Chuxia encountered a mischievous child who deliberately spilled his milk tea and then falsely accused her of bullying him in front of his mother.
An Chuxia, feeling unjustly accused and frustrated, sat on a bench later, disheartened. Suddenly, a person dressed in a Doraemon mascot costume appeared and offered her a hot milk tea. An Chuxia, appreciating the gesture, confided in the silent Doraemon, tearfully admitting that she desperately missed Han Qilu but was forced to avoid him due to a promise. She confessed that she was "having a hard time." At that moment, the Doraemon removed its head, revealing Han Qilu.
